  3. BSc (Hons) Psychology with Cognitive Neuroscience. Our cutting-edge BSc Psychology with Cognitive Neuroscience offers a unique approach to the study of human behaviour. The degree will develop your understanding of the processes that influence people, focusing on neuroscientific explanations of the human mind and behaviour.

The Postgraduate Diploma in Race, Media and Social Justice offers a rigorous and academic approach to this subject to deepen your understanding of contemporary issues regarding race and ethnicity. This will enable you to form your own interventions that can contribute to social justice and equality.

We are one of 50 universities in the Civic University Network, which means we’re committed to prioritising the local economy and quality of life in our home borough of Lewisham and across London. Through our Green New Deal project we are working to enhance the environment of our campus and surrounding area for everyone who spends time at Goldsmiths or nearby.
